Job Title: Youth Development Specialist
">
This is a dynamic opportunity for a dedicated individual to join our team as a Youth Development Specialist. In this role, you will work with children and young people aged between 13 and 17 years, providing a safe and supportive environment that encourages positive relationships and personal growth.
The ideal candidate will have a strong commitment to delivering trauma-informed care and will be passionate about helping young people reach their full potential. You will work collaboratively with a multidisciplinary team to develop and implement Care and Placement Plans, ensuring the needs of each child are met in a holistic way.
A key aspect of this role is promoting the rights and responsibilities of each young person, encouraging attendance at school and other activities, and supporting them in making informed decisions about their lives. You will also be responsible for maintaining accurate records and reporting progress to relevant stakeholders.

Key Responsibilities:
* Develop and implement Care and Placement Plans that meet the unique needs of each child
* Promote the rights and responsibilities of each young person, encouraging autonomy and self-advocacy
* Support attendance at school, training centers, medical and clinical appointments, and other activities that promote physical, emotional, and social well-being
* Collaborate with parents, families, and other agencies to ensure the needs of each child are met
* Engage in age-appropriate play and activities that promote social skills and emotional intelligence
* Maintain accurate records and report progress to relevant stakeholders
* Contribute to the development of policies, procedures, and guidelines that support the delivery of high-quality care

Requirements:
* Registration in the Social Care Workers Register maintained by CORU or eligibility for registration
* Requisite knowledge and ability for proper discharge of duties, including a high standard of suitability and ability
